I observed first hand today another benefit of using a clamp/ring on my rig today. I put on an old pressing of Chick Corea "Song of Singing" that's I've had for decades. I was doing a sound check pre cleaning and played the start at higher volume than I normal listen. I noticed my paid of subs with excessive excursion at the lead-in groove and beginning of play. After I added my 5+ lbs. of clamp and outer ring and started play again, the woofer pumping disappeared completely. The tight coupling of the disc to the POM platter certainly seems to help with LF stability.
